Dave Perkins writes:

> I'm running postgresql 6.5 on Red Hat Linux 6.2 and have run into a
> situation where I am able to open a database connection using psql yet
> there is no trace of any tables in the database even though all the data
> files are present when I browse the database directory.

Depending on your definition of "no trace", this might work:  Try

select relname, relowner from pg_class;

If this shows table names that sound familiar, then it is likely that the
user indicated by "relowner" disappeared.  Look into the table pg_shadow
to make sure some user's usesysid column matches relowner.  (It's safe to
change these with update commands.)
